HIGH-FIBER, HIGH-PROTEIN BREAKFAST BARS
I came up with this recipe when my doctor told me I needed to eat more fiber, and I was sick of eating store-bought protein bars for breakfast in the car between the gym and work. Ingredients such as wheat germ, flaxseed, protein powder, peanut butter, and oats make this a healthy way to start the day!

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Line an 8x8-inch baking dish with aluminum foil, letting foil hang down over the sides of the pan; spray pan with cooking spray.
- Stir oats, wheat germ, flax seed, protein powder, cinnamon, and salt together in a bowl. Mash bananas in a separate large bowl and stir 1/4 cup Jif® peanut butter, honey, and vanilla extract into bananas, mixing well. Stir dry ingredients into banana mixture and spread into the prepared baking dish.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es. Spread 1/4 cup natural peanut butter over top.
- Continue baking until lightly browned on the edges and set, 10 more minutes. Let cool in the pan and lift bars onto a work surface using aluminum foil as handles. Cut into bars, wrap in plastic wrap, and store in refrigerator.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 168.8 calories, Carbohydrate 21.3 g, Fat 7.6 g, Fiber 3.6 g, Protein 6.2 g, SaturatedFat 1.2 g, Sodium 148 mg, Sugar 7.6 g
PROTEIN-PACKED BREAKFAST BARS R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: flax meal, water, rolled oats, quinoa, baking powder, salt, maple syrup, refined coconut oil, vanilla extract, ripe bananas, peanut butter, mini chocolate chips, gala apple, walnuts, cinnamon, nutmeg, carrot, cinnamon, nutmeg, almond butter, almond butter, Strawberries, raspberries, blueberries, nonstick cooking spray

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- To make the flax eggs, combine the flax meal and water in a small bowl and mix well. Set aside for 10 minutes to gel.
- In a large bowl, combine the oats, quinoa, baking powder, salt, maple syrup, coconut oil, vanilla, flax eggs, and bananas, and mix until well-combined.
- Divide the base dough equally between 4 medium bowls.
- Add the peanut butter and chocolate chips to 1 bowl and mix until combined.
- Add the apple, walnuts, cinnamon, and nutmeg to another bowl and mix until combined.
- Add the carrots, cinnamon, nutmeg, and almond butter to another bowl and mix until combined.
- Add the almond butter, strawberries, raspberries, and blueberries to the last bowl and mix until combined.
- Grease 2 9x13-inch (23x33-cm) baking pans with nonstick spray. Transfer the bar mixtures to the pans, packing each mixture into half of a pan with a spoon or spatula.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es, until the edges are slightly golden brown.
- Remove the pans from the oven and let the bars cool for 20 minutes, then ref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, or up to 5 days. Gently cut each flavor into 6 bars, then remove from the pans with a spatula.
- Enjoy!
Nutrition Facts : Calories 465 calories, Carbohydrate 69 grams, Fat 16 grams, Fiber 9 grams, Protein 13 grams, Sugar 11 grams
